What is Courtesy Reboot?


1.

The courtesy reboot occurs when you are using your computer for a time-sensitive purpose, such as writing a report or making a presentation in a meeting. Without notice or even a BSOD, your screen blanks out and your computer reboots. On restart you frequently receive a cheery "update installed!" message, which makes your blood boil.

Presenter: Now let's take a look at the FY09 budget numbers, which we need submit in the next 20 minutes.

(Screen blanks out)

Attendee: Looks like you're going to have to wait for that courtesy reboot first, pal.
